How to Spot Blown Double Glazing Repairs

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gNo matter how new your double glazing is it's not a guarantee of durability. It is susceptible to failure and you must have it repaired immediately if it fails.

Double-glazed windows that fog are a sign of failing. It shows that the seal between the two panes of glass has begun to leak, which means your window won't be as efficient in insulating.

Damaged Seals

If a window seal fails, moisture can get inside the glass panes, causing fogging or condensation. This could affect the efficiency of the windows because they are insulated and result in more energy bills because you'll need to use more heating and cooling. Foggy windows can also make it difficult to enjoy the view out, and can reduce the aesthetics of your house.

If you are experiencing any of these issues with your double glazing (on the main page), it is important to seek out a professional for help to fix or replace the window seals. You will save money, improve your home's efficiency and comfort and cut down on your energy costs.

A damaged window seal will increase the amount humidity within your home, which can lead to the growth of black mould and other problems that could pose health hazards. The moisture can cause warping and rot to the window's frames. Cleaning your windows regularly will aid in preventing this.

The reason double glazing was developed was to help homeowners save on energy costs by insulating their homes better. Insulated glass is two panes of glass joined by spacers and then filled with inert gases like argon or xenon to reduce heat transfer. When a window seal fails, all of the insulating gas is released, making the windows less effective at conserving energy.

A window seal that is damaged can cause many issues, including reduced energy efficiency, water leaks, and decreased security. To avoid problems like these it is crucial to replace the seals immediately if they become damaged. A glazier will be able to replace the seals quickly and efficiently, making sure that your double glazing is in good working order.

Some glazed window come with a guarantee that covers the cost of replacing the window seals in the event that they become damaged. Ask your glazier for their policy is on this and how long they will stand behind they will honor it. If you have an assurance, you must call them as soon as you notice any signs that your window seal is not working.

Panes that are damaged Panes

If your double glazing starts to mist or fog up it's an indication that the seal between the two panes of glass has failed. It could be due to a number of factors. Some of the main causes are:

A broken windowpane seal This can happen due to accidental damage or wear and tear. Most of the time, this can be fixed by replacing the damaged glass pane.

Incorrect installation - if the double glazing was improperly installed, it can cause problems immediately. This is especially true if installers used a poor quality sealant. If you find that, you should contact the company from which you purchased your windows immediately.

Poor weather conditions - extreme hot or cold temperatures can damage the strength of your double glazing. This can cause frames to expand or contract, which can cause problems when opening and closing.

Water or damp in the frame - this is a common problem that can be caused by a broken window seal. This should be fixed immediately since it could cause severe damage to your home's woodwork as well as glass.

Cloudy or misty windows are the most obvious sign that your double glazing has gone bad. It is caused by moisture accumulating in between the windowpanes, which can cause a loss of thermal efficiency as the glass will not be able to store heat.

Condensation on the Panes

If you're seeing a haze or condensation between the panes of your double glazing it's a sign that the seal has failed and the gas that insulates within the sealed unit has evaporated. This is a serious issue, and your windows won't longer perform as effectively in terms of thermal efficiency.

However, it is also possible to get condensation on the inside of your double glazed windows if you drying clothes in a room with poor ventilation and damp conditions. This kind of condensation usually occurs at night when the glass is colder. It will disappear in the day as the sun rises. This is a normal occurrence that does not indicate any problems with your glass or windows.

The exterior of your double-glazed windows could condensate or fog up due to lack of ventilation or damp conditions. It could also be due to the use of certain cleaning products that contain harsh chemicals. These products can harm the seals which keep moisture out of the space between the panes. If you experience this issue it is recommended to have an expert replace your seal to restore the insulation capabilities of your windows.

You can save money by only replacing the glass units. By keeping your home well-ventilated, and the humidity level as low as you can, you'll lower the chance of condensation. If you are taking a shower or bath make use of the extractor, and open the door to avoid excess moisture. Covering your pots and pans when cooking or using a dehumidifier to dry the room where condensation occurs is a good idea too.
